Lines Matching refs:tcegrp

241 	struct tce_iommu_group *tcegrp;
278 tcegrp = list_first_entry(&container->group_list,
280 table_group = iommu_group_get_iommudata(tcegrp->grp);
345 struct tce_iommu_group *tcegrp;
350 tcegrp = list_first_entry(&container->group_list,
352 tce_iommu_detach_group(iommu_data, tcegrp->grp);
647 struct tce_iommu_group *tcegrp;
657 tcegrp = list_first_entry(&container->group_list,
659 table_group = iommu_group_get_iommudata(tcegrp->grp);
683 list_for_each_entry(tcegrp, &container->group_list, next) {
684 table_group = iommu_group_get_iommudata(tcegrp->grp);
699 list_for_each_entry(tcegrp, &container->group_list, next) {
700 table_group = iommu_group_get_iommudata(tcegrp->grp);
713 struct tce_iommu_group *tcegrp;
723 list_for_each_entry(tcegrp, &container->group_list, next) {
724 table_group = iommu_group_get_iommudata(tcegrp->grp);
751 struct tce_iommu_group *tcegrp;
760 tcegrp = list_first_entry(&container->group_list,
762 table_group = iommu_group_get_iommudata(tcegrp->grp);
809 struct tce_iommu_group *tcegrp;
815 tcegrp = list_first_entry(&container->group_list,
817 table_group = iommu_group_get_iommudata(tcegrp->grp);
1045 struct tce_iommu_group *tcegrp;
1048 list_for_each_entry(tcegrp, &container->group_list, next) {
1049 ret = vfio_spapr_iommu_eeh_ioctl(tcegrp->grp,
1246 struct tce_iommu_group *tcegrp = NULL;
1266 list_for_each_entry(tcegrp, &container->group_list, next) {
1269 if (tcegrp->grp == iommu_group) {
1275 table_group_tmp = iommu_group_get_iommudata(tcegrp->grp);
1280 iommu_group_id(tcegrp->grp));
1286 tcegrp = kzalloc(sizeof(*tcegrp), GFP_KERNEL);
1287 if (!tcegrp) {
1310 tcegrp->grp = iommu_group;
1311 list_add(&tcegrp->next, &container->group_list);
1315 if (ret && tcegrp)
1316 kfree(tcegrp);
1330 struct tce_iommu_group *tcegrp;
1334 list_for_each_entry(tcegrp, &container->group_list, next) {
1335 if (tcegrp->grp == iommu_group) {
1347 list_del(&tcegrp->next);
1348 kfree(tcegrp);